EXPB-2299 Speed up table lookup for huge schemas #145
Annotations
10 errors and 2 warnings
task ':core:compileJava'#L1
Execution failed for task ':core:compileJava':
org.gradle.api.internal.tasks.compile.CompilationFailedException: Compilation failed; see the compiler error output for details.
at org.gradle.api.internal.tasks.compile.JdkJavaCompiler.execute(JdkJavaCompiler.java:58)
at org.gradle.api.internal.tasks.compile.JdkJavaCompiler.execute(JdkJavaCompiler.java:41)
at org.gradle.api.internal.tasks.compile.daemon.AbstractDaemonCompiler$CompilerWorkAction.execute(AbstractDaemonCompiler.java:135)
at org.gradle.workers.internal.DefaultWorkerServer.execute(DefaultWorkerServer.java:63)
at org.gradle.workers.internal.AbstractClassLoaderWorker$1.create(AbstractClassLoaderWorker.java:49)
at org.gradle.workers.internal.AbstractClassLoaderWorker$1.create(AbstractClassLoaderWorker.java:43)
at org.gradle.internal.classloader.ClassLoaderUtils.executeInClassloader(ClassLoaderUtils.java:100)
at org.gradle.workers.internal.AbstractClassLoaderWorker.executeInClassLoader(AbstractClassLoaderWorker.java:43)
at org.gradle.workers.internal.FlatClassLoaderWorker.run(FlatClassLoaderWorker.java:32)
at org.gradle.workers.internal.FlatClassLoaderWorker.run(FlatClassLoaderWorker.java:22)
at org.gradle.workers.internal.WorkerDaemonServer.run(WorkerDaemonServer.java:87)
at org.gradle.workers.internal.WorkerDaemonServer.run(WorkerDaemonServer.java:56)
at org.gradle.process.internal.worker.request.WorkerAction$1.call(WorkerAction.java:138)
at org.gradle.process.internal.worker.child.WorkerLogEventListener.withWorkerLoggingProtocol(WorkerLogEventListener.java:41)
at org.gradle.process.internal.worker.request.WorkerAction.run(WorkerAction.java:135)
at org.gradle.internal.dispatch.ReflectionDispatch.dispatch(ReflectionDispatch.java:36)
at org.gradle.internal.dispatch.ReflectionDispatch.dispatch(ReflectionDispatch.java:24)
at org.gradle.internal.remote.internal.hub.MessageHubBackedObjectConnection$DispatchWrapper.dispatch(MessageHubBackedObjectConnection.java:182)
at org.gradle.internal.remote.internal.hub.MessageHubBackedObjectConnection$DispatchWrapper.dispatch(MessageHubBackedObjectConnection.java:164)
at org.gradle.internal.remote.internal.hub.MessageHub$Handler.run(MessageHub.java:414)
at org.gradle.internal.concurrent.ExecutorPolicy$CatchAndRecordFailures.onExecute(ExecutorPolicy.java:64)
at org.gradle.internal.concurrent.ManagedExecutorImpl$1.run(ManagedExecutorImpl.java:49)
at java.base/java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1128)
at java.base/java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:628)
at java.base/java.lang.Thread.run(Thread.java:829)
|
|
core/src/main/java/org/apache/calcite/sql2rel/RelFieldTrimmer.java#L203
[Task :core:compileJava] [unboxing.of.nullable] unboxing a possibly-null reference mq.areFieldsTrimmable(input, rel)
if ( !mq.areFieldsTrimmable(input, rel)) {
^
|
core/src/main/java/org/apache/calcite/schema/Lookup.java#L59
[Task :core:compileJava] [return.type.incompatible] incompatible types in return.
return null;
^
type of expression: @initialized @nullable NullType
|
core/src/main/java/org/apache/calcite/schema/Lookup.java#L63
[Task :core:compileJava] [return.type.incompatible] incompatible types in return.
return lookup.getIgnoreCase(name);
^
type of expression: @initialized @nullable Named<T extends @initialized @nullable Object>
|
core/src/main/java/org/apache/calcite/prepare/RelOptTableImpl.java#L509
[Task :core:compileJava] [override.return.invalid] Incompatible return type.
@OverRide public @nullable Lookup<Table> tables() {
^
found : @initialized @nullable Lookup<@initialized @nonnull Table>
|
core/src/main/java/org/apache/calcite/schema/impl/AbstractSchema.java#L56
[Task :core:compileJava] [assignment.type.incompatible] incompatible types in assignment.
private Lookup<Table> tables = new SimpleTableLookup(this);
^
found : @UnderInitialization(org.apache.calcite.schema.impl.SimpleTableLookup.class) @nonnull SimpleTableLookup
|
core/src/main/java/org/apache/calcite/schema/impl/AbstractSchema.java#L56
[Task :core:compileJava] [argument.type.incompatible] incompatible argument for parameter schema of SimpleTableLookup.
private Lookup<Table> tables = new SimpleTableLookup(this);
^
found : @UnderInitialization @nonnull AbstractSchema
|
core/src/main/java/org/apache/calcite/schema/impl/CachingLookup.java#L62
[Task :core:compileJava] [type.argument.type.incompatible] incompatible type argument for type parameter V1 extends @initialized @nonnull Object of build.
.build(new CacheLoader<String, T>() {
^
found : T extends @initialized @nullable Object
|
core/src/main/java/org/apache/calcite/schema/impl/IgnoreCaseLookup.java#L41
[Task :core:compileJava] [initialization.fields.uninitialized] the constructor does not initialize fields: nameMap
public IgnoreCaseLookup() {
^
|
Node.js 16 actions are deprecated. Please update the following actions to use Node.js 20: actions/checkout@v3, actions/setup-java@v2, burrunan/gradle-cache-action@v1. For more information see: https://github.blog/changelog/2023-09-22-github-actions-transitioning-from-node-16-to-node-20/.
|
The following actions uses node12 which is deprecated and will be forced to run on node16: actions/setup-java@v2. For more info: https://github.blog/changelog/2023-06-13-github-actions-all-actions-will-run-on-node16-instead-of-node12-by-default/
|
This job failed
Loading